Offline mode in the Terracrest field-survey app queues submissions in a local store and syncs when connectivity returns. Reviewers should check that the sync worker deduplicates by survey UUID before flushing. Conflict resolution favors the newest timestamp. To verify sync behavior locally, point the worker at the staging replica using the connection string below.

database URL for bahop-yagep: mssql://sildor_svc:35ha7jz@db-fb6d.nelvrodyn.example:5432/casath

Meeting notes — webhook retry semantics (Sparrowhook sync)

We agreed on exponential backoff capped at six attempts, with jitter, and a dead-letter queue after that. Reviewers: please check that handlers stay idempotent, since duplicate deliveries are now expected behavior. Retry config lives in the delivery worker, not the gateway. Final say on retry-policy changes rests with:

account owner for hahig-fahag: Pelael Istax Novys

Subject: Restock planner cut-over — done!

Hi support crew,

We finished the cut-over of the Snackwise vending-machine restock planner to the new Grovebend cluster last night. Routes generated this morning looked sane, and the driver app synced without complaints. If a machine shows as "unplanned," just re-trigger a sync — no escalation needed for the first 48 hours. For reference when troubleshooting, the planner now runs with these configuration values.

config for bawef-tajof:
RALMIR_PIN=7092
RALMIR_METRICS_HOST=metrics.ralmir.paliqcorp.corp
RALMIR_LOG_LEVEL=error
RALMIR_TENANT=tamix

## Runbook: WaveSnip Preview Service

So you've been paged about WaveSnip, our audio waveform preview generator. Don't panic — most issues are the renderer pool running out of headroom when someone uploads a three-hour podcast. First check the queue depth dashboard, then restart only the render workers (never the ingest tier, it holds in-flight uploads). Peak sizes happen Monday mornings. If a restart doesn't clear the backlog, compare the live settings against the defaults shown here.

service settings:
HOLMIR_PIN=8453
HOLMIR_METRICS_HOST=metrics.holmir.qorvelsys.internal
HOLMIR_LOG_LEVEL=error
HOLMIR_TENANT=belax